nelreina-node-utils

1.0.0 • Public • Published

nelreina-node-utils

Library of handy Utils scripts for NodeJS / Most common use in my projects

This package contains:

  • unirest
  • sqllize - some handy sequelize utility functions

Unirest

An abstraction of unirest module and promisify. Now you can use unirest with async/await

API

// Default to GET method
unirest(url, options);

Options

options = {
  method: 'POST', // defaults to GET
  query: {}, // Object with query params
  body: {} // Object for POST/ PUT body
};

Example

const { unirest } = require('nelreina-node-utils');

unirest('https://jsonplaceholder.typicode.com/posts')
  .then(data => console.log(data))
  .catch(err => console.error(err));

OR

const { unirest } = require('nelreina-node-utils');

(async () => {
  const data = await unirest('https://jsonplaceholder.typicode.com/posts');
  console.info(data);
})();

sqllize

Pending docs...

/nelreina-node-utils/

    Package Sidebar

    Install

    npm i nelreina-node-utils

    Weekly Downloads

    2

    Version

    1.0.0

    License

    ISC

    Unpacked Size

    6.02 kB

    Total Files

    16

    Last publish

    Collaborators

    • nelreina